beckie90 · 04/10/2013 15:07

Started loosing mine very very early. Around 26ish weeks. Was only now an again though at first. And just got more n more over following weeks. Started loosing heavy blood streaked show at 36wks then at 37+6 lost a huge palm sized one n started bleeding shortly after. Had him at 38wks. Mucus plug can regenerate though, but blood stained is usually progress. Everything an everyone is different. He was my 3rd. My second son I started loosing it around 30wks and bloodstained from 37 he was born 40+5. So I just loose it early in my case lol x
